I'm curious if all the transmission bellhousing bolts were tight?????
If bolts were loose, and transmission/converter were slightly cocked, the flexplate would be the first thing to go as it continuously bent back and forth with each rotation.
If so, the broken surface of the flexplate would leave clues if the failure was a cyclical bending failure.
|
Agreed. The ears of the bellhousing being broken off indicate to me there was something else going on there other than the flex plate coming apart.
